A review of the spot market for pulp in 2022
In the long run, pulp prices are highly correlated with the global economy, and the cyclical demand for household paper and cultural paper in the terminal demand is weaker than that of other industrial products, whether it is the sharp fall in 2008, or the sharp rise in 2010 or 2017, behind the supply interference, and the price "outlier" duration is relatively short. In 2022, pulp price operation is mainly divided into three stages:
The first stage: the first quarter of the domestic pulp continued the upward trend that began in the late fourth quarter of last year, the supply problem continued to ferment, the UPM strike continued to extend, the Canadian transportation failed to recover quickly, the import volume of Chinese conifolia pulp fell to the lowest level in the past year, the domestic macro sentiment was better, the expectation of economic repair was strong, and the pulp price rose smoothly to a historical high.
The second stage: from the beginning of the second quarter, with the impact of domestic public health events increasing again, market sentiment has changed, the economic growth target has gradually weakened, the pulp itself still has supply problems, overseas shipments have failed to recover, but under the influence of weak macro expectations, the pulp is still a round of sharp adjustment with the commodity as a whole.
The third stage: In the third quarter, after the sharp decline, due to the continuous supply shortage, the quantity of warehouse receipts decreased significantly, the US dollar quotation of pulp remained high, the RMB exchange rate also fell sharply, the import cost of conifer pulp increased, and the discount in the futures market was too large, so as the main contract delivery approached, the futures began to repair the discount, but under the overall impact of overseas interest rate hikes and domestic public health events, Market optimism is not in, suppressing pulp rebound space, prices failed to return to the first half of the high.
Second, the global supply of coniferous pulp is relatively tight
From January to November 2022, China's pulp imports were 26.81 million tons, a year-on-year decrease of 3.5%, and imports in 2021 were reduced by 3.0%. Imports have fallen for two consecutive years, and the reduction is mainly due to the contribution of coniferous pulp. From January to October, China's imports of bleachwood pulp were 5.93 million tons, a year-on-year decrease of 17%, and imports of bleachwood pulp were 10.73 million tons, an increase of 2%. Total imports of needle and broadleaf pulp decreased by 5.6% year-on-year, and imports of other pulp increased by 2%.
China's imports of coniferous pulp from Canada decreased more, down 27% in the first three quarters of the year, as of the fourth quarter has not yet returned to the normal level of the calendar year, Finland after a long-term shutdown in the first half of the year, exports to China have a certain decline, down 17%, from the volume point of view in September has rebounded, Chile's exports to China are relatively stable. In the first three quarters, the export volume of the United States fell sharply in the first half of the year, the third quarter turned positive, Russia coniferous pulp in the second quarter also appeared to reduce the supply of China, the arrival of the third quarter has rebounded, the cumulative reduction of 8% from January to September, so China's main source of coniferous pulp imports more than a year on year decline, which Canada is more serious. The recovery situation in 2023 is relatively critical, and from the current point of view of North American rail transportation, there has not been a significant improvement. Broad leaf pulp supply throughout the year is more abundant, Brazil, as a major importer of China, from January to September exports to China increased by 20%, other countries have some reduction but overall stability.
In terms of global commercial wood pulp shipments, according to the Pulp and Paper Products Council (PPPC) data, from January to October 2022, the total pulp shipments of the world's top 20 major pulp producing countries (W-20) increased by 3.7% year-on-year, of which coniferous wood pulp shipments were 18.71 million tons, down 1.8% year-on-year, and bleaching wood pulp shipments were 23.74 million tons. That's up 7.8% from a year ago. Shipments to the Chinese market were 13.47 million tons, a year-on-year decrease of 0.54%, shipments to Western Europe and North America were 17.63 million tons, a year-on-year increase of 4.1%, the proportion of Chinese market demand was near 30%, a slight decline compared with 2021, and a decline of about 3% compared with 2020 and before, under the role of high inflation overseas and weak domestic demand. The price difference between Chinese softwood pulp and Western Europe fell, and broadleaf pulp was lower than Western Europe, resulting in a regional tilt in market shipments.
